Police Constable (GD/IRB) 2026 Syllabus & Exam Pattern 2026
Last updated: 5 June 2026
The HP Police Constable written exam is a single OMR-based paper of 100 marks held after PMT and PET. HP-specific GK carries the highest weightage — roughly 40% of the paper.
Board
HPPRB
Vacancies
1,088
Qualification
12th Pass (45% for General; 40% for SC/ST/OBC)
Exam Pattern
- Total questions: 100 · Total marks: 100 · Duration: 2 hours
- Mode: Offline OMR (multiple choice)
- Negative marking: 0.25 marks deducted per wrong answer
- Qualifying marks: 40% (General) · 35% (SC/ST/OBC) — subject to official notification
- PET/PMT are qualifying only — marks are not added to written merit
| Paper / Subject | Questions | Marks |
|---|---|---|
| HP GK & Current Affairs | 40 | 40 |
| General Knowledge & Everyday Science | 30 | 30 |
| Hindi Language | 20 | 20 |
| Arithmetic & Mental Ability | 10 | 10 |
| Total | 100 | 100 |
Syllabus — Subject-wise Topics
HP GK & Current Affairs (High Priority)
- HP history — princely states, merger with India, statehood (1971)
- HP geography — 12 districts, Beas/Sutlej/Ravi rivers, passes, national parks
- HP government schemes — Him Ganga, Sahara Yojana, Mukhyamantri Swavlamban
- HP economy — horticulture, tourism, hydropower (SJVN, NHPC)
- HP administration — HP Police Act, current DGP, major police stations
- National & HP current affairs (last 12 months)
General Knowledge & Everyday Science
- Indian history, polity and Constitution basics
- Physics, chemistry, biology (Class 9–10 NCERT level)
- Environment, sports and national events
- Awards, books and important personalities
Hindi Language
- व्याकरण — संधि, समास, लिंग, वचन, कारक
- Comprehension and passage-based questions
- Fill in the blanks, antonyms/synonyms
- Error detection and sentence correction
Arithmetic & Mental Ability
- Number system, HCF/LCM, percentage, ratio
- Profit & loss, simple interest, averages
- Series, analogies, coding-decoding
- Blood relations and direction sense
Selection Process
- Physical Measurement Test (PMT) — height, weight, chest (qualifying)
- Physical Efficiency Test (PET) — 1600 m run (male) / 800 m run (female), long jump, high jump (qualifying)
- Written Examination — 100 marks OMR-based objective paper (2 hours)
- Medical Examination — fitness assessment
- Document Verification — original certificates check
Preparation Tips
- Start daily running now — target 1600 m under 6:30 min (male) or 800 m under 4 min (female) for PET.
- Practise long jump (12 ft male / 9 ft female) and high jump at least 20 attempts per day.
- HP GK is ~40% of the written paper — revise HP history, districts, rivers and current schemes daily.
- Solve OMR-format mock tests with 0.25 negative marking to build speed and accuracy.
- Check hppsc.hp.gov.in and citizenportal.hppolice.gov.in regularly for admit card and date updates.
